42 U.S.C. § 2000E
Section 2000e · Effect on State laws
This is § 708 of the Title VII of the Civil Rights Act of 1964

Nothing in this subchapter shall be deemed to exempt or relieve any person from any liability, duty, penalty, or punishment provided by any present or future law of any State or political subdivision of a State, other than any such law which purports to require or permit the doing of any act which would be an unlawful employment practice under this subchapter.
